Transaction 507e1321b366cc727a667e49489d0059835343056a0c66232bdf7262b617b0b0
1 Input
1 Output
-
507e1321b366cc727a667e49489d0059835343056a0c66232bdf7262b617b0b0:0
- value
- 3713459
- script pubkey
- OP_0 OP_PUSHBYTES_20 53343eabe3cf062b63d42323c35d361fc8ad3079
- address
- bc1q2v6ra2lreurzkc75yv3uxhfkrly26vrezwz250